Nasty surprise for regular travelers on the Doha-based carrier: as of a few days ago. Qatar Airways introduced a place selection supplement also on the prize tickets at Business Class. A choice that effectively equalizes tickets redeemed with miles with the economy fares already subject to additional charges.

Who pays and who is excluded
The news concerns tickets Business Saver, that is, those booked through the program Privilege Club or with partners such as British Airways Executive Club e American AAdvantage.

Who uses the miles to fly in the famous Qsuite will then have to pay extra if he wants to choose the place in advance. Instead, the following remain exempt members with status oneworld Sapphire and Emerald, which retain the ability to select the chair for free and Those who book in flex rate.
How much does it cost to choose the place
Early reports indicate an average price of about 370 Qatari riyals, amounting to 87 euro approximately, but the amount may vary depending on the route and duration of the flight.

If you do not have the status, the's only way to avoid the surcharge is to wait for the online check-in phase, 48 hours before departure (24 hours for flights to the United States), when the choice of seat becomes free.

This is not a "small" cost if we consider that if flying from Italy to a destination other than Doha means having to pay 4 fees, one for each segment, we are talking about 350€.

It could have been much worse
It is true that paying cash for a ticket in Business Class with Qatar Airways represents a significant outlay, and redeeming it with miles remains a huge economic benefit. Even with a small addition for seat selection, the savings over the full fare remain evident.

However, the introduction of this ancillary cost could have also brought with it an elimination of lounge access, as is the case when booking a ticket in business basic.

In conclusion
For now, there are no changes on tickets First Class, where the selection remains included in the price.

However, Qatar Airways' move confirms a trend now widespread in the industry: even high-end products are gradually being segmented, with "premium" benefits and services turned into paid options.
